Помощь по функции, работает не правильно

W1ll04eison

Участник
Автор темы
328
19
Версия MoonLoader
.026-beta
При написании команды: "/pmm id" должо открываться диалоговое окно Imgui.
Если же команда будет написано вот так: "/pmm" или "/pmm (после "/pmm" стоит пробел)" или "/pmm id (после "id" стоит пробел)" или "/pmm id (после "id" стоит пробел, а затем любая цифра или буква(/pmm id (буква / цифра))"- то диалоговое окно imgui не должно будет открыватся.
Но, почему то при написании любым образом этой команды, диалоговое окно открывается.
Подскажите что не так и как должно быть

Вот код:
Lua:
       sampRegisterChatCommand('pmm', function(arg)
        if arg:find('(.+)') then
            iddd = arg:match('(.+)')
            array.imgui_active2.v = true
        else
            sampAddChatMessage(tag.. ' {FF0000}Ошибка! {FFFFFF} /pmm {FFE4B5}[id]', 0xFFA500)
        end
    end)